<p>In this episode of <em>Mileage May Vary</em>, we’re taking you on a business traveler’s tour of Brussels, the bustling capital of Belgium and the European Union. Known for its role in international diplomacy, finance, and politics, Brussels is a key destination for business professionals. Whether you're here for meetings with EU officials or conferences with multinational companies, we’ll guide you through the best ways to navigate the city and make your trip both productive and enjoyable.</p>

<p><strong>Key Topics Covered</strong>:</p>

<ol>

<li><strong>Getting Around Brussels</strong>: Tips on using the STIB/MIVB metro, trams, and bike-sharing systems like Villo! for quick and efficient travel. Plus, insights on taxis, ride-sharing, and walkable areas.</li>

<li><strong>Key Business Districts</strong>: Explore the European Quarter, Quartier Nord, Louise District, and nearby Leuven, covering finance, law, politics, and the emerging tech scene.</li>

<li><strong>Business Etiquette</strong>: Learn how to navigate Brussels’ formal business culture with tips on punctuality, language, and meeting conduct.</li>

<li><strong>Workspaces and Meeting Venues</strong>: Discover popular co-working spaces like Silversquare and conference centres like Square Brussels and The Egg.</li>

<li><strong>Dining and Networking Areas</strong>: From business lunches in the Louise District to casual networking in Place Flagey, find the perfect spot for every type of meeting.</li>

<li><strong>Cultural Highlights</strong>: Maximize your downtime by visiting iconic attractions like the Grand Place, Atomium, and Magritte Museum.</li>

<li><strong>Health &amp; Well-being Tips</strong>: Stay active during your trip with fitness spots like Parc de Bruxelles, and discover healthy eating options in areas like Ixelles and Sablon.</li>

<li><strong>Safety Tips and Currency Info</strong>: Practical advice on staying safe in crowded areas, managing local currency, and using ATMs in Brussels.</li>
